Five scenarios from conservative to aggressive. Each represents a different risk/reward trade-off. Adjust target CPTs and cost assumptions below.
Wage + benefit inflation; typically 3-5% annually
Annual transaction volume increase
One-time; typically 1-2x software cost
15-20% of project cost; critical for adoption
% of transactions fully automated (typically 30-50%)
Headcount reduction (less than automation rate due to exceptions)
Target CPT assumes automation eliminates 60-70% of manual touches. Retained staff handle exceptions, governance, and strategic work.
Process doc, system integration, knowledge transfer
2-4 people for vendor mgmt, escalation, strategy
N. America BPO typically 20-30% savings
Higher due to location complexity
Nearshore (LatAm / Philippines) typically 40-60%
High-volume, low-complexity @ automation CPT
Medium complexity @ nearshore CPT
Disputes, legal, strategic @ current CPT
Hybrid = Automation handles simple (60%) + BPO handles moderate (30%) + In-house retains complex (10%). Blended CPT optimizes the cost curve.
